Ragu Double Cheddar Cheese Sauce, Double Cheddar contains 148 calories per 100g according to USDA FoodData Central. It has 3.3g of protein, 13.1g of fat, and 3.3g of carbohydrates per 100g. Data is sourced verbatim from the Branded Food database, refreshed July 2026.

Note: at 672mg per 100g (29% of the 2,300mg daily limit), this food is relatively high in sodium. Those monitoring salt intake should factor this in.

Nutrition Facts Serving size 100g Amount per serving Calories 148 % Daily Value* Total Fat 13g 17% Saturated Fat 4g 21% Trans Fat 0g Cholesterol 33mg 11% Sodium 672mg 29% Total Carbohydrate 3g 1% Dietary Fiber 0g 0% Total Sugars 2g Includes 0g Added Sugars 0% Protein 3g Vitamin D 0mcg 0% Calcium 90mg 7% Iron 0mg 0% Potassium 20mg 0% * The % Daily Value (DV) tells you how much a nutrient in a serving of food contributes to a daily diet. 2,000 calories a day is used for general nutrition advice.
